How to Make Chicken Piccata with Lemon Sauce
Ingredients:
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 cup chicken broth
- Salt and black pepper, to taste
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our (for dredging)
- 3 tablespoons unsalted butter, divided
- 1/4 cup fresh lemon juice (from about 2 lemons)
- 2 tablespoons capers, drained and rinsed
Directions:
- Season the chicken breasts with salt and black pepper, then dredge them in flour.
- In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at.
- Add the chicken breasts and cook until golden brown and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es per side.
- Rem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side.
- In the same skillet, add the chicken broth, scraping up any browned bits.
- Stir in the lemon juice and capers, bringing the sauce to a gentle simmer.
- Add the butter to the sauce, swirling to combine until melted.
- Return the chicken to the skillet, spooning the sauce over the top. Let it heat through for a couple of minutes.
- Serve hot, garnished with additional lemon slices if desired.
How to Serve Chicken Piccata with Lemon Sauce
Serve your Chicken Piccata hot over a bed of rice or alongside pasta for a complete meal. It also pairs well with fresh steamed vegetables or a simple salad for a light and healthy dinner.
How to Store Chicken Piccata with Lemon Sauce
If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at gently in a skillet over low heat to maintain the chicken’s tenderness.
Tips to Make Chicken Piccata with Lemon Sauce
- Make sure to use fresh lemon juice for the best flavor.
- Don’t skip scraping the browned bits from the skillet! They add a lot of taste to your sauce.
- You can adjust the amount of capers according to your preference.
Variation
Feel free to add some fresh herbs like parsley or basil at the end for added freshness. You can also switch out the chicken for fish, like tilapia or salmon, for a different take on this recipe.
FAQs
1.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ts?
Yes! Chicken thighs can add more flavor and stay juicy. Just adjust the cooking time as needed.
2. What can I serve with Chicken Piccata?
Rice, pasta, or a simple salad are great options. They help soak up the delicious sauce!
3.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
While it’s best fresh, you can prepare the sauce ahead and store it separately. Just heat it up and add the chicken when ready to serve.
